一、APP开发的技术需求

开发APP需要技术很高(开发APP需要技术很高的吗)

移动互联网的兴起使得APP成为了人们日常生活中必不可少的工具。开发APP需要掌握多种技术,包括前端开发、后端开发、数据库管理等等。前端开发需要熟悉HTML、CSS、JavaScript等技术;后端开发需要了解多种编程语言如Java、Python等;数据库管理需要掌握MySQL等数据库系统。各种技术的融合和应用使得APP在功能、性能和用户体验等方面都需要高水平的技术支持。

二、APP开发的复杂性

开发一个功能完善、流畅运行的APP非常复杂。开发者需要根据用户需求设计APP的界面和交互逻辑,编写代码实现各种功能,并保证其稳定性和流畅性。除了基本功能外,APP还需要考虑兼容性、安全性、跨平台等问题。开发APP需要技术很高。

三、APP开发的竞争激烈性

现在APP市场上存在着大量的竞争对手,用户对APP的要求也越来越高。如果一个APP在功能、用户体验、性能等方面不够出色,很可能会被用户抛弃。为了保持竞争力,开发者需要不断地提升技术水平,创新开发方式,以满足用户的需求。

四、APP开发的快速迭代

随着技术的不断进步,APP的更新换代也变得越来越快。用户对于新功能和新体验的需求不断增长,开发者需要及时跟进技术发展,进行快速迭代。这要求开发者具备高超的技术,能够快速应对各种挑战并不断推陈出新。

五、APP开发的前景和回报

尽管开发APP技术要求很高,但是APP市场的前景和回报也是巨大的。众多成功的APP开发者都获得了丰厚的回报。随着智能手机和移动互联网的普及,APP市场的潜力还会不断释放。开发APP是一个很有潜力的行业,值得投入高技术来开发。

六、总结

开发APP需要技术很高,这是因为APP开发涉及多种技术,需要处理复杂的问题,面临激烈的竞争,需要快速迭代,并且具备良好的前景和回报。只有具备高水平的技术和不断学习创新的精神,才能成为一名优秀的APP开发者。

开发APP需要技术很高的吗

一、APP开发的需求量和市场前景

随着智能手机的普及和移动互联网的快速发展,APP应用成为人们生活不可或缺的一部分。据统计,全球APP应用市场的规模逐年增长,预计到2026年将达到6.44万亿美元。这一庞大的市场需求,也使得APP开发成为一个备受关注的行业。

二、APP开发所需的技术

1.编程语言

APP开发涉及多种编程语言,其中最主要的包括Java、Python、Objective-C、Swift等。不同平台和设备的APP开发还需要针对性选择不同的编程语言。

2.开发框架和工具

开发APP所需的开发框架和工具也非常重要。常见的开发框架有React Native、Flutter、Ionic等,这些开发框架能够提供丰富的功能和良好的用户体验。

3.数据库和后台开发

APP开发需要与数据库进行交互,存储和管理用户数据。常用的数据库技术包括MySQL、Oracle、MongoDB等。后台开发也是APP开发不可或缺的一部分,通过后台开发,开发者可以实现用户管理、数据分析、推送服务等功能。

三、APP开发的技术难度与门槛

1.技术难度

APP开发对开发者的技术要求较高,需要掌握多种编程语言和相关的开发框架。尤其是在开发复杂功能和高性能的APP时,对开发者的技术水平要求更高。

2.学习成本

由于APP开发涉及多种技术和编程语言,对于初学者来说,学习成本较高。需要耗费时间和精力去学习和掌握相关知识。

3.市场竞争

APP市场竞争激烈,用户对APP的要求越来越高。开发者需要不断学习和创新,以提供更好的用户体验和功能,才能在市场中取得竞争优势。

四、APP开发的技术发展趋势

1.人工智能

随着人工智能的快速发展,越来越多的APP开始引入机器学习和人工智能技术。这些技术的应用可以让APP更加智能化,为用户提供个性化的服务和推荐。

2.增强现实和虚拟现实

随着增强现实(AR)和虚拟现实(VR)技术的成熟,越来越多的APP开始涉足这两个领域。通过AR和VR技术,开发者可以为用户提供沉浸式的体验,打造更加真实和逼真的虚拟环境。

3.物联网

随着物联网的兴起,越来越多的设备和传感器开始连接到互联网上。APP开发也将越来越多地涉及物联网技术,通过手机APP来控制和管理各种智能设备。

五、结论

虽然APP开发对于技术要求较高,但随着技术的发展和应用的普及,越来越多的开发者可以通过学习和实践来掌握APP开发的技术。开发APP不仅是一个技术挑战,也是一个创造价值、实现商业化的机会。随着市场需求的增长和技术的进步,APP开发将继续为行业带来更多的机遇和挑战。

开发APP需要技术很高的软件

一、APP的兴起和重要性

二、APP开发的技术要求

三、前端开发技术要求

四、后端开发技术要求

五、数据库技术要求

六、总结

APP的兴起和重要性

手机APP已成为现代人生活中不可或缺的一部分,无论是社交、购物还是学习、娱乐,大部分人往往首先想到下载一个APP来满足需求。APP的兴起不仅带动了移动互联网的发展,也给人们的生活带来了极大的便利。在这个信息爆炸的时代,开发一个成功的APP不仅需要良好的用户界面和功能,还需要高技术的软件支持。

APP开发的技术要求

开发一个APP需要很高的技术水平,这体现在前端开发、后端开发和数据库技术等方面。前端开发是APP用户界面的设计和实现,包括用户交互、页面布局和视觉效果等。后端开发则是APP的逻辑处理和数据管理,保证数据的安全和高效运行。数据库技术是APP的数据存储和管理,确保数据的可靠性和稳定性。

前端开发技术要求

前端开发需要掌握HTML、CSS和JavaScript等技术。HTML是构建网页结构的语言,CSS用于美化网页的样式,而JavaScript则用于实现网页的动态效果和交互功能。前端开发需要考虑到不同设备和浏览器的兼容性,保证用户在不同平台上都能有良好的体验。前端开发还需要掌握一些框架和库,如React、Angular等,来提高开发效率和用户体验。

后端开发技术要求

后端开发主要涉及服务器端的编程和逻辑处理,需要掌握一门后端开发语言,如Java、Python或PHP等。后端开发需要处理用户请求、数据传输和业务逻辑等,还需要考虑到并发处理、安全性和性能优化等方面的问题。后端开发还需要了解一些常用的框架和技术,如Spring、Django等,来提高开发效率和系统稳定性。

数据库技术要求

数据库是APP的核心数据存储和管理部分,需要使用一种数据库系统来存储和查询数据。常用的数据库系统有MySQL、Oracle和MongoDB等。开发人员需要掌握SQL语言和数据库的设计原则,以及优化数据库的性能和安全性。开发人员还需要了解数据库的备份和恢复机制,以保证数据的可靠性和稳定性。

总结

开发APP需要技术很高的软件是不争的事实,无论是前端开发、后端开发还是数据库技术,都需要掌握相应的技术和工具。只有在技术支持的基础上,才能开发出功能完善、用户体验良好的APP,满足用户不断增长的需求。对于想要开发APP的人来说,提升自己的技术水平是非常重要的。只有不断学习和探索,才能走在技术的前沿,创造出更加优秀的APP作品。